Dcl in sql pdf training

This includes permissions for creating session, table, etc and all types of. Data definition language ddl is a standard for commands that define the different structures in a database. Oracle dcl data control language club oracle forums. Sql sql pronounced essqueel stands for structured query language. Sql commands tutorial list of sql commands with example. A typical student will need to learn sql to build applications or to generate business reports. To perform any operation in the database, such as for creating tables, sequences or views, a user needs privileges. Pinal dave is a sql server performance tuning expert and an independent consultant. We have already seen a small overview about the dcl commands in the introductory article of this series sql for beginners introduction. This training course provides a thorough introduction to sql and shows you how to generate business reports from your relational database management system rdbms. Sql syntax explanation upper case are sql language keywords. Dql, dml, ddl, dcl, tcl what is the usage of ansi standard. Jan 26, 2016 in this article, we are going to learn about the dcl commands of sql. Sql commands are divided into four subgroups, ddl, dml, dcl, and tcl.

For the most part, the sql learned in the course is applicable to all major databases. Databases can be found in almost all software applications. Data manipulation language dml sql structured query language. The course is designed for students new to writing sql queries or having insufficient practice experience. Square brackets means that the keyword is optional not required. Jan 15, 2008 pinal dave is a sql server performance tuning expert and an independent consultant. What are the difference between ddl, dml and dcl commands. Introduction to sql training database courses webucator. Beginner lessons in structured query language sql used to manage database records. Free learning videos sql authority with pinal dave. Group by the sql clause that allows you to aggregate across a. Boost your sql skill set to and take your data analysis skills to the next level. They are used to grant defined role and access privileges to the users.

Sql is a 4thgeneration language and holds statements of the types dql, ddl, dcl. Apart from the above commands, the following topics will also be covered in this article. Must check if you want to learn deeply and clear your doubt in sql statements. Rating is available when the video has been rented. Analytic sql training for datawarehouse developers grouping and aggregating data using sql. The course begins by providing an overview of the history of sql, how databases work, and common sql statements. Sql server what is dml, ddl, dcl and tcl introduction. Dml is short name of data manipulation language which deals with data manipulation and includes most common sql statements such select, insert, update, delete, etc. Ql tutorial gives unique learning on structured query language and it helps to make practice on sql commands which provides immediate results. Dcl commands are used to assign security levels in database, which involves multiple user setups.

A brief description on sql statements with examples. Content, such as images used in the questions if any, have been picked up from various places for the sole purpose of instruction. Greaterthan operator finds all of the values that are bigger than the specified criteria. This sql training course is designed for students new to writing sql queries. Provides a default value for a column when none is specified. In sql, these operations are broadly categorized into four categories which are ddl, dml, dql, dcl. The initials stand for structured query language, and the language itself is often referred to as sequel. Data definition language ddl, data manipulation language dml, and data control language dcl. Sql data control language tutorial to learn sql data control language in simple, easy and step by step way with syntax, examples and notes. A database management system dbms is a software used to store and.

Sql tutorial for beginners learn sql programming online. Sql, as we know it, is a domainspecific language for managing data in an rdbms or for stream processing in an rdsms. Data control language dcl consists of commands which deal with the user permissions and controls of the database system. This is a free course with considerable amount of video lectures to not only introduce oracle sql to you, but also to take you much deeper into database development. The sql commands that deals with the manipulation of data present in the database belong to dml or data manipulation language and this includes most of the sql statements.

Sql certification course oracle sql training online dba. He has authored 12 sql server database books, 32 pluralsight courses and has written over 5000 articles on the database technology on his blog at a s. Data control language dcl allows you to manipulate and manage access rights on database objects data manipulation language dml is used for searching, inserting, updating, and deleting data, which will be partially covered in this programming tutorial. Free dcl online practice tests 1 tests found for dcl online test ddl, dml and dcl commands 9 questions 7846 attempts oca, ocp, oracle 9i, dba, oracle online tests, structured query languagesql, ddl, dml, dcl contributed by. Lower case words are your database specific expressions e.

Learn all basic sql commands and its types ddl, dcl, dml, and dql with examples. Sql tutorial sql is a database computer language designed for the retrieval and management of data in relational database. Sql clauses combine to form a complete sql statement. It is also used to perform specific tasks, functions, and queries of data. Ddl data definition language ddl statements are used to define the database structure or schema. Create to create a database and its objects like table, index, views, store procedure, function, and triggers. Grant a dcl statement that allows a permission to a securable. For example, you can combine a select clause and a from clause to write an sql statement. Dcl commands grant and revoke sql commands studytonight. The dcl syntax is not looked in the context of this. Sql language structure dql data query language dml data modification language ddl data definition language dcl data control language pulls data from database. Topics covered include relational database design principles, sql statements, stored procedures and database objects, including tables, views and triggers.

As the name dml indicates that all the sql operations are related to the manipulation of already present data in the database like the insertion of new records, deletion of records, updation of records, etc falls under the category of dml. Ddl is short name of data definition language, which deals with database schemas and descriptions, of how the data should reside in the database. According to ansi american national standards institute, it is the standard language for relational database management systems. Students can use this training as a prerequisite course for oracle, ms sql server and the hadoop framework. Grant to allow specified users to perform specified tasks revoke it is remove the user accessibility to database object. In particular, it is a component of structured query language sql examples of dcl commands include.

In this sql tutorial, you will learn sql programming to get a clear idea of what structured query language is and how you deploy sql to work with a relational database system. Manages user and objects rights and permissions select. Our plsql tutorial includes all topics of plsql language such as conditional statements, loops, arrays, string, exceptions, collections. Mar 11, 2014 sql sql pronounced essqueel stands for structured query language. Find the best sql courses for your level and needs, from the most common sql queries to data analysis, and more. The training also contains topics on how to perform a comprehensive relational database design. In this sql tutorial, we will learn the actual meaning of sql and its uses. Grant the command that allows you to give a permission on an object to a user. I know about dml and ddl, bit i now hear about dcl, a datav control language that appears to be a tye of grant statement. A free powerpoint ppt presentation displayed as a flash slide show on id.

Sql i about the tutorial sql is a database computer language designed for the retrieval and management of data in a relational database. Transaction control language tcl consist of commands which deal with the transaction of the database. The sql learned in this course is standard to all modern databases, but oracle will be used in class and syntax and functionality specific to oracle will be pointed out. Grant a dba or user can grant access permission on owned database objects to other user or roles using. The training starts with fundamentals of sql language and goes all the way to expert level sql topics. This training course is valuable for anyone who needs to learn sql programming. Introduction to sql training using oracle database. Anyone who is interested in getting into oracle sql development may use this course to learn oracle sql. It is used to manage different transactions occurring within a. The motto of the training is no powerpoint, 100% demonstration.

Hadoop and big data certified online training course comprehensive introduction to sql. Douglas county libraries elevates our community by inspiring a love of reading, discovery and connection. An understanding of relational database and basic programming concepts is helpful. Check your knowledge of sql ddl,dml, dcl commands disclaimer. Teach yourself sql in 21 days, second edition day 1 introduction to sql a brief history of sql the history of sql begins in an ibm laboratory in san jose, california, where sql was developed in the late 1970s. Plsql is a block structured language that can have multiple blocks in it. Introduction to sql training using oracle database courses. This training course is designed to help with oracle 1z0071 1z0071. Sql server t sql training course plan training module duration plan a plan b plan c module 1 sql server, t sql programming, project 4 w module 2 query perf tuning, mcsa 70 761 1 w x module 3 azure sql development, mcsa 70 762 1 w x x total duration 4 w 5 w 6 w module 1. Save 4 weeks sql server training in bethesda for beginners t sql training introduction to sql server for beginners getting started with sql server what is sql server. Sql is a language of database, it includes database creation, deletion, fetching rows and modifying rows etc. B 2 weeks module 4 azure sql database fundamentals and azure tuning plan b 1 week.

Sql server training may 11, 2020 june 3, 2020 to your collection. Also, we will discuss important sql commands and sql examples. Covers topics like introduction to dcl, dcl commands, grant command, revoke command, difference between grant and revoke command etc. It covers most of the topics required for a basic understanding of sql and to get a feel of how it works. Data definition language ddl is a part of sql that is used to create, modify, and delete database objects such as table, view, and index. Plsql tutorial provides basic and advanced concepts of sql. Sql 6 following are some of the most commonly used constraints available in sql. It is used to create roles, permissions, and referential integrity as well it is used to control access to database by securing it. Sql provides us with 2 dcl commands grant and revoke. This oracle training course is designed for students new to writing sql queries with oracle. Oracle loves acronyms, and dcl is indeed a set of data control language commands designed to grant access to database objects. It is very much high impact and an actionoriented training session. This is a free course with considerable amount of video lectures to not only introduce oracle sql to you, but. Ddl is used to create and modify tables and other objects.

Audience this reference has been prepared for the beginners to help them understand the basic to advanced. Sql is a 4thgeneration language and holds statements of the types dql, ddl, dcl, and dml. I structured query language i usually talk to a database server i used as front end to many databases mysql, postgresql, oracle, sybase i three subsystems. Our plsql tutorial is designed for beginners and professionals. Dcl commands in oracle data control language data control language statements are used to grant privileges on tables, views, sequences, synonyms, procedures to other users or roles. Create generates a new table alter alters table drop removes a table from the database. Sql can perform various tasks like create a table, add data to tables, drop the table, modify the table, set permission for users. In this article, we are going to learn about the dcl commands of sql. Structured query language sql as we all know is the database language by the use of which we can perform certain operations on the existing database and also we can use this language to create a database. It is used in application development language to enable a programmer to work with the data.

A data control language dcl is a syntax similar to a computer programming language used to control access to data stored in a database authorization. Data control language dcl is used to control privileges in database. Sql ddl, dql, dml, dcl and tcl commands geeksforgeeks. Sql uses certain commands like create, drop, insert etc. Ensures that all the values in a column are different. Each implementation of sql has a unique way of indicating errors. This sql tutorial for beginners is a complete package for how to learn sql online.

164 1008 354 1342 973 672 806 897 1483 1043 416 661 1361 780 468 109 254 1625 247 1075 133 676 290 670 737 1483 213 762 100 707 249 604 19 259 414 361 1447 114 466